1. Know Your Style Identity: Before delving into the world of designer clothing, it’s essential to understand your personal style identity. Are you drawn to basic magnificence, bohemian chic, or contemporary minimalism? Take inspiration from your lifestyle, preferences, and the occasions you typically dress for. Knowing your style identity will function a guiding light amidst the sea of selections, serving to you make informed choices when choosing designer pieces.

2. Research Designers: Familiarize yourself with renowned designers and their signature aesthetics. Whether it’s the timeless sophistication of Chanel, the avant-garde creations of Alexander McQueen, or the playful designs of Stella McCartney, every designer brings a unique perspective to the table. Discover their previous collections, runway shows, and interviews to realize insight into their creative vision. Figuring out designers whose aesthetic resonates with you will streamline your shopping experience and ensure coherence in your wardrobe.

3. Quality Over Quantity: When investing in designer clothing, prioritize quality over quantity. Designer pieces are crafted with superior materials and impeccable craftsmanship, leading to garments that stand the test of time. Instead of succumbing to impulse buys, give attention to building a curated collection of timeless essentials that can be blended and matched effortlessly. Invest in versatile pieces akin to a tailored blazer, an opulent silk blouse, or a well-fitted pair of trousers that can be dressed up or down for numerous occasions.

4. Embrace Statement Pieces: Designer clothing gives an opportunity to embrace statement items that command attention and elevate your ensemble. Whether or not it’s a vibrant printed dress, an embellished jacket, or a striking pair of heels, don’t shy away from incorporating bold elements into your wardrobe. Nevertheless, remember the golden rule of balance—let statement pieces take center stage by pairing them with undersaid fundamentals to keep away from overwhelming your look.

5. Explore Secondhand and Classic Options: Designer women’s clothing would not have to come back with a hefty price tag. Discover secondhand stores, consignment shops, and on-line resale platforms to uncover hidden gems at a fraction of the retail price. Not only does shopping secondhand supply price financial savings, however it additionally means that you can discover unique, one-of-a-kind items with a storied history. Embrace the thrill of the hunt and unearth timeless treasures that add character and charm to your wardrobe.

6. Invest in Tailoring: The proper fit can transform a garment from ordinary to additionalordinary. When purchasing designer clothing, don’t underestimate the facility of tailoring. Whether or not it’s hemming trousers, adjusting the waistline, or altering the sleeves, minor alterations can make a world of distinction in how a garment flatters your figure. Invest in a reputable tailor who understands your body form and preferences, guaranteeing that each piece in your wardrobe fits like a dream.

7. Keep True to Your self: While it’s tempting to succumb to trends and peer pressure, bear in mind to remain true to your self when navigating the world of designer clothing. Let your personal style shine via and trust your instincts when selecting pieces that resonate with you on a deeper level. Fashion is a form of self-expression, and probably the most compelling style statements are born from authenticity and confidence.
